Cellulite Explained: Causes Treatments and Prevention (Orange Peel)

Definition of Cellulite: Cellulite is a common skin condition where the skin appears lumpy and dimpled due to uneven fat deposits beneath it.

Prevalence: Cellulite affects almost 80% of women to some degree and around 10% of men.

Genetic Factors: Genetics play a significant role in the development of cellulite, making it a primary factor.

Hormonal Influence: Estrogen stimulates fat growth under the skin in women, especially in the thighs, buttocks, and hips, contributing to cellulite.

Connective Tissue Differences: In women, connective tissue is arranged in a parallel pattern, allowing fat cells to push through more easily, while in men, it has a crisscross pattern, providing more support.

Effective Treatments: Laser and radiofrequency treatments are among the most effective ways to reduce cellulite, breaking down fat cells and stimulating collagen synthesis.

Acoustic Wave Therapy: This method is also effective but not as effective as laser or radiofrequency treatments.

Massage and Mechanical Treatments: These can improve circulation and offer moderate, temporary improvement in cellulite appearance.

Diet and Exercise: A healthy diet with less sugar, more fruits and vegetables, and highfiber foods, along with regular strength and aerobic exercises, can help reduce the appearance of cellulite.

Cellulite vs. Cellulitis: Cellulite is not a disease but a variation of normal skin appearance, while cellulitis is a bacterial infection causing inflammation, pain, and redness in the skin.
